The peculiar excellency and reward of supporting schools of charity : a sermon preach'd in the parish-church of St. Sepulchre, May the 24th, 1716, being Thursday in Whitson-Week, at the anniversary meeting of the children educated in the charity-schools, in and about the cities of London and Westminster / by the Right Reverend Father in God, Edmund, Lord Bishop of Lincoln ; publish'd at the request of several of the gentlemen concerned in that charity.

Kislak Center for Special Collections - Rare Book Collection BX5133.G5 P4 1716
